Mukuru, a leading next-generation financial services platform, has partnered with global foreign exchange provider Travelex to significantly expand cash payout options for remittance customers across South Africa. The collaboration strengthens Mukuru’s ability to deliver accessible, secure, and convenient financial services to millions of customers who rely on remittances to support everyday living.
As part of the partnership, Travelex has been integrated as a new payout channel within Mukuru’s national network. Customers can now collect remittance funds at any of Travelex’s 46 branches across South Africa, many of which are located in high-traffic, easily accessible areas such as shopping centres and transport hubs. This broader footprint reduces travel time, eases congestion, and improves access to cash for customers who need fast and reliable payouts.
The alliance is underpinned by South Africa’s well-established Bureau de Change (BdC) regulatory framework, which ensures that foreign exchange and cash payout services operate within strict compliance and security standards. BdC operators such as Travelex maintain robust liquidity levels and adhere to stringent regulatory requirements, providing customers with confidence that transactions are conducted safely and transparently. On-site know-your-customer (KYC) processes further enhance customer protection and trust.
For Mukuru customers, the benefits are immediate and practical. The expanded payout network increases choice and convenience, while trusted Travelex locations ensure efficient access to cash when and where it is needed. From an operational perspective, the partnership also enables Mukuru to diversify its payout channels, reducing dependency on single-channel solutions and building a more resilient remittance ecosystem.

The collaboration reinforces Mukuru’s broader mission to improve access to affordable financial services, particularly for communities that depend on remittance inflows. Operating in more than 50 countries and serving a rapidly growing customer base, Mukuru remains well-positioned to scale its footprint and deepen financial inclusion across Africa.
